If S D Drayton filed your case in Northumberland County, here's what the data shows: 24.7% of their 285 cases were dismissed, and 75.3% resulted in conviction. That dismissal rate is below the Northumberland County average of 34.7%. Statewide, this is higher than 26% of Virginia officers.

The most common charge in this officer's cases is Reckless Driving (16 cases, 12.5% dismissed). What happens in your case depends on your specific charge, the facts, and the court — but this data gives you a starting point.

Based on 285 public court records, 2023–2024. Cases heard at Northumberland County District Court. Dismissal rate includes cases dropped by the court or prosecutor. Conviction rate includes guilty pleas and trial verdicts. Last updated: December 2024
